基本细节:FM801 主控制器模块 实现现场数据的数字化

FM801主控制器模块。这款主控制器模块的特点主要体现在其硬件系统的智能I/O模块设计上。这些I/O模块被置于主控机笼和扩展机笼内部,并通过端子底座与现场信号线缆连接,以完成现场数据的采集、处理与驱动,实现现场数据的数字化。每个I/O单元通过ProfiBus-DP现场总线与主控单元建立通讯。
此外,FM801主控制器模块还具备高度的可靠性。每个I/O都配备了CPU芯片,实现I/O通道级故障诊断。这意味着无论是主控单元还是I/O模块,都可以实现自诊断,并在出现问题时自动报警。此外,主控制器的典型功耗仅为6W左右,无需任何风扇散热,其体积也减小到三代进口DCS主控的十几分之一。
在网络通讯方面,FM801主控制器模块采用确定性实时的工业以太网协议。无论通讯负荷如何变化,这种协议都能保证无任何数据碰撞,从而确保系统网络的可靠性。

FM801 main controller module. The characteristics of this main controller module are mainly reflected in the intelligent I/O module design of its hardware system. These I/O modules are placed inside the main control cage and the extension cage, and connected with the field signal cable through the terminal base to complete the field data acquisition, processing and driving, and realize the digitalization of the field data. Each I/O unit communicates with the main control unit through the ProfiBus-DP fieldbus.
In addition, the FM801 master controller module offers a high degree of reliability. Each I/O is equipped with a CPU chip to achieve I/O channel-level fault diagnosis. This means that both the main control unit and the I/O module can be self-diagnosed and automatically alert if there is a problem. In addition, the typical power consumption of the main controller is only about 6W, without any fan heat dissipation, and its volume is reduced to a tenth of the three generations of imported DCS control.
In the aspect of network communication, the main controller module of FM801 adopts deterministic real-time industrial Ethernet protocol. No matter how the communication load changes, this protocol can ensure that there is no data collision, thus ensuring the reliability of the system network.
